A Visual Studio extension for handling tasks and to-dos inside Visual Studio and avoid context switching when using an external program.
This is a Visual Studio extension for handling tasks and to-dos inside Visual Studio and avoid context switching when using an external program. For now, you can add, edit and remove tasks and sub-tasks, with more features like sorting,priority,etc coming with time.
The tool is available on the View -> Other Windows menu
There are four shortcuts available to ease the use of the tool window
Ctrl+T,then N for adding a new task to the tasks list
Ctrl+Enter on a selected task to add a new task under the same parent
Ctrl+Shift+Enter on a selected task to add a nested task or subtask
Enter on a selected task to enter edit mode
Added drag and drop capability
Added highlight to drag and drop target item
Fixed a bug where the incorrect task would get the focus after deleting a task.
Added shortcuts for adding, editing and deleting tasks.
Fixed a bug when tasks would not load if the tool window wasn't active at the startup of VS.
Fixed some bugs
Added the ability to save and load tasks on a solution basis
Tasks marked as Done will have a strikethrough decoration
When a child task is marked as done, its parent will update its status accordingly. And vice-versa, when a parent task is marked as done, all child tasks will be marked as done.
If a task has multiple childs, and only one of them is marked done, then the parent task will be marked as semi-done or half-done.